Earl Budd Sunday?s star jockey

SportsEarl Budd Sunday?s star jockey


In the second race, for E Class horses going 4 furlongs, ?Fugitive? from the Vaccaro stables broke the gate clean with jockey Montero on board and never looked back, finishing in a time of 55.4 seconds. Second was ?Baron? from Gabourel Stables with ?The Revolutor? Budd on board. Easter Monday winner ?Lady Sabrine?, with jockey McClane in the irons, could only muster a third place. ?Flicker? from the Bradley?s Stables had to settle in the cellar.


The third race of the day was the C Class going 6 furlongs. This race saw ?Kalian? from the Herrera Stables showing once again that he is supreme in the upgraded category. With ?The Revolutor? Budd on board, he ran away easily from Nanny?s ?Finishing Touch? in a time of 1 minute 24.3 seconds.


The fourth race was the Thoroughbred Sprint over 6 furlongs. Lennon?s ?Precious Ivory? came back from a short rest and once again stamped her dominance in this class with Findley on board, running away from Bam?s ?Son of a Gate? in a time of 1 minutes 24.9 seconds with Montero in the leathers.


In the fifth race, the Thoroughbred Allowance Class also going over 6 furlongs, Carr Stables ?Sundae?s Victrie?, with Findley on the mount, showed dominance as she made it two in a row over Baymen Stables? ?Tsumani? ridden by ?The Revolutor? Budd. Third was Dunker Stables? newcomer ?Mystique?, ridden by Manuel Rodriguez in a time of 1 minute 23.8 seconds.


The sixth and final race of the day saw the Thoroughbred Classic going over 7 furlongs. The absence of ?Kiss Up? surely put a damper on this race, as Baymen?s ?Answer the Call? had his way and made sure that no interconnection took place with Lennons? ?Africa? and ?Big Boy?. The race saw ?Answer the Call? with the Revolutor on board running most of the race in clear control until he finally put both of them away. Let?s hope that ?Kiss Up? shows up next month in Orange Walk Town, People?s Stadium on May 22nd, 2005.


Earl Budd was the jockey of the day with 12 points. Findley Thomas continues in the lead. Until next month when I give you some more predictions.
